Old englishblāc ‘shining, white’, or in later use from synonymous old norse bleikr

Ultimately of germanic origin and related to bleach. Bleak means exposed and barren, cold, raw, grim, depressing, or austere See synonyms, examples, word history, and related articles for bleak. Bare, desolate, and often windswept.

The word bleak can be analyzed from several perspectives, including its definition, etymology, connotations, usage in literature and art, psychological implications, and cultural significance Definition at its core, bleak is an adjective that describes an environment or situation as bare, desolate, and lacking in warmth or hope.
